Output 43bce303358227eeea5eb098678245789747fdeeebe5dc3f1093e10f8e68183e:35

value
43245
script pubkey
OP_0 OP_PUSHBYTES_32 3f758fc667be20f3a86c3ee8915184c8a47036d9321c4f7caf892ef96baeb8e0
address
bc1q8a6cl3n8hcs082rv8m5fz5vyezj8qdkexgwy7l903yh0j6awhrsqt9th3n
transaction
43bce303358227eeea5eb098678245789747fdeeebe5dc3f1093e10f8e68183e
spent
true